Transaction 86b32390a4f38c82c09538d281df39ac10c043ec8161113e0adcbaeac687c2ed
1 Input
1 Output
-
86b32390a4f38c82c09538d281df39ac10c043ec8161113e0adcbaeac687c2ed:0
- value
- 2812946
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7775733ef4be9428112a2dfc3e5a45dde8d5148 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LeHFBE7VpE71DxeTUhpr1iGmkNAowj7Ag